12a performance help
 
So I finally picked up the 85 RX7 in the salvage yard I've been watching.
Some day I want to put a 13BT in it, until that day though.
What kind of horsepower could I make out of a 12a with some simple mods, like street porting, new intake, exhaust, ignition.
or even a more aggressive port.
Would it be possible to get up to 200? or a little more?

Aaron Cake 07-19-14 10:21 AM

Keep in mind that any type of porting means the engine must be completely disassembled.

If your eventual plan is for a 13BT swap, then just drive the 12A as is and save the time/money for the swap.

Doubling the horsepower of any engine (rotary or not) is non-trivial.

j9fd3s 07-19-14 12:59 PM

exhaust picks up a lot of HP on a 12A, with a healthy engine, and free exhaust after the manifold you should be around 110RWHP

add a header and you'll be about 125rwhp

there are some mods you can do to the carb, i've never seen a dyno before and after, assume about 5-10hp

more than that, and you need to pull it apart and port

t_g_farrell 08-01-14 10:25 AM

The mods in my signature yielded 134 whp on a dyno a few years ago. Thats about as good as
it gets without cracking the keg. With a correction factor of 12 % we would be talking ~150 bhp.
